Please note:
the output will cut off once there is over load or short circuit. While short circuit for 1st time, the
controller will resume to work automaticaly after 30 seconds. Check the load,press the switch to start
when it happened again.
1. After over discharged, the controller will resume to work when the battery is charged to 13.1V. (for 12V
system only, for 24v, use 2X)
After over discharged, the controller will resume to work while you press the power switch, note the battery
voltage needs to be over 12.5V.

RATINGS (12V or 12/24V auto work)
EPHC-5 80Watts or 5 Amps for Solar and Load
EPHC-10 170Watts or 10 Amps for Solar and Load
NOTES: For use with solar panels only
TECHNICAL INFORMATION
Regulations point 14.4 Volts
Low voltage Disconnect 11.1V Volts
Low voltage Reconnect 13.1 Volts
Note: all is for 12V system only, use 2x for 24 Volt system
Microcontroller digital accuracy
Type of Charging Series PWM & stat of charge(SOC)
4 Stages: equalization, PWM, Boost and Float,
temperature compensated charging
Electronic protections Short circuit and over current-solar and load
Reverse polarity-solar, load, battery
Reverse current at night
Limits high voltage to protect loads
Lighting protection
Tropicalization Conformal coated printed circuit board
Terminals For wire sizes to 4mm²
Weights 250g
Dimension 140*90.5mm
Self-consumption 6mA maximum
Temperature -35℃to 55℃
Enclosure IP22
Warranty 3 years
Compliance CE
